Argentinian clubs bolster squads with signings of Federico Mancuello and Luis Ángel Díaz

Argentinos Juniors announced the signing of 37‑year‑old midfielder Federico Mancuello on a productivity contract that runs until 31 December 2027. The veteran, a product of Independiente’s youth system, has previously won the 2010 Copa Sudamericana with the club and added titles in Brazil with Flamengo and Cruzeiro, as well as stints in Mexico. He has appeared in 510 professional matches, scoring 55 goals and providing 59 assists, and made a brief appearance in the club’s recent Apertura match against Independiente Rivadavia.

Independiente Rivadavia confirmed the arrival of 22‑year‑old Colombian winger Luis Ángel Díaz from Envigado. The player, who has logged 130 matches and 14 goals in Colombia, will replace Sebastián Villa after the latter’s return to Boca Juniors. Díaz’s move marks his first overseas experience and was completed under coach Alfredo Berti following a failed transfer to Newell’s Old Boys.
